Ich weiss nicht ob die Frage hier hin passt aber ich möchte gerne wissen welche Programiersprache geeignet ist um Spiele zu programieren!! Und vllt gleich ein passendes Buch dazu!!
Mfg Benne
Spiel programieren
-
-
Also ich empfehle dir C++ oder Java.
Wobei eher C++ weil es 10 mal schneller ist als javaBücher...
Naja was für ein Spiel willst du programmieren? -
Erstmal Danke!
Also ich wollte jetzt über die Ferien (ca. 5 Wochen) ein Spiel Programmieren (Wahrscheinlich 2D) 3D wird zu schwierig sein, oder??
Und wie meinst du das mit C++ dass das 10mal schneller ist?
MfG Benne -
3D is deutlich schwieriger, wenn du noch keine erfahrung hast, lern erstmal die grundlagen, und programmiere ein wenig in der konsole (Eingabeaufforderung) ohne grafische oberflächen etc.
tutorials gibts viele für C++ schau mal hier http://www.onlinetutorials.de/
und wenn du das berherrscht, dann kannst du mal etwas mit 2D versuchen, z.b. http://www.sfml-dev.orgMfg Max
-
jop Metaby hat recht
Erst mal grundlagen lernen
In 5 wochen kannst du NIE C++ lernen und ein Spiel programmierenNaja Java muss erst in Maschinencode übersetzt werden
C++ wird bei der compilierung in Maschinencode übersetzt.
Also erspart man sich da die übersetzung und es geht 10 mal schneller -
Salut,
sry, aber mit dem 10mal schneller, das kann man so nicht stehen lassen. Da kursieren wohl noch alte Vorurteile, dass der Java-Code "Zeile für Zeile" interpretiert wird.
Moderne virtuelle Maschinen übersetzen aber größere Blöcke schon vorher und können teilweise sogar schneller sein, als frühzeitig kompilierter Code. Der Grund? Weil der C++-Compiler die Zielarchitektur im allgemeinen vorher nicht 100% kennt und damit nicht voll optimieren kann. Außerdem kann überwacht die Java VM den Code während der Ausführung und kann so teilweise noch weitere Optimierungen vornehmen, die sich erst beim laufenden Programm erkennen lassen.http://de.wikipedia.org/wiki/Java_Virt…erungsverfahren
Dass Java sich langsamer anfühlt, liegt unter anderem auch an Swing, was nicht gerade flott reagiert.
Richtig merkt man das im Vergleich zu WPF. Dort kann ich grafisch aufwändige Anwendungen programmieren und die CPU wird überhaupt nicht beansprucht, weil dort die GPU die Oberfläche zeichnet.Aber zurück zum Topic:
Was willst du denn für ein Spiel programmieren? Denn je nach Spielart bieten sich durchaus unterschiedliche Sprachen (bzw. Plattformen) an.Stefan
-
wie was für ein Spiel?? Diese Frage versteh ich nicht!!
Mfg Benne -
Spiel ist nicht gleich spiel
Super Mario hat nichts mit CounterStrike oder Snake zu tun
Also musst du dich dafür mal entscheiden
Ohne Idee geht gar nix -
Wenns bisschen umfangreicher werden soll brauchst du außerdem nen Rendering Programm oder nen (3D-)Grafiker.
-
so in der Art vllt etwas aufwändiger!!( http://www.miniclip.com/games/heli-attack-3/de/ )
Mfg Benne -
solche spiele macht man mit Flash
-
kannst du mir mal ein beispiel spiel zeigen welches mit C++ programiert wurde??
Mfg Benne -
Counter-Strike glaub ich
Aber diese animierten Spiele im Browser sind fast alle in Flash (Java wär da auch noch eine möglichkeit)
-
ne sollte nicht im browser stattfinden!! ich habe dich mal in icq geadded wäre geil wenn du dich mal melden würdest!!
Mfg Benne -
sorry bin fast nie in ICQ und hast du meine message gelesen? -.-
Edit:
Meinst du vll solche Spiele? Hab auch schon ein paar gemacht
http://godmaster.go.funpic.de/Dodos-Homepage…dorun/game.html -
Tschuldigung da wir nun doch bemerkt haben das es wirklich nicht so einfach ist, solche Spiele zu Programieren suchen, wir nun einen Partner der dies für uns übernimmt!!
-
Alos jetzt an alle wir suchen einen Partner der für uns das Prograieren übernimmt bis wir selber soweit sind!!
MfG Benne -
Salut,
wer ist wir und was macht ihr dann noch? Evtl. wäre das ja was fürs Job-Forum?
Stefan
-
schreib das lieber ins job-forum
-
Ok ich werds in das jobforum schreiben!! Vielen Dank mehr Informationen kommen dann! Nochal vielen Dank für eure Antworten!!
MfG Benne -